What are the graduation rates for students at Yeshiva Toras Chaim?

Graduation rates at Yeshiva Toras Chaim are notably low. The overall graduation rate stands at 27%, placing it in the bottom 10% nationally. When broken down by gender, the graduation rate for men is also 27%, which is considered low and ranks in the bottom 15% compared to other institutions.

The four-year graduation rate is especially low at just 5%, situating the institution in the bottom 5% nationwide. The six-year graduation rate improves somewhat to 27%, but this is still very low and ranks within the bottom 10% of comparable schools.

On a more positive note, retention rates at Yeshiva Toras Chaim are comparatively strong. The retention rate reaches 93%, placing it in the top 10% of institutions, indicating that a large majority of students return after their first year despite the low graduation rates.
